Introduction
The BZX79C43_T50A is a zener diode that belongs to the category of semiconductor devices. It is commonly used in electronic circuits for voltage regulation and protection against voltage spikes.

Specifications
- Voltage: 43V
- Power Dissipation: 500mW
- Operating Temperature Range: -65°C to +200°C
- Forward Voltage: 1.2V
- Reverse Current: 5μA

Working Principles
The BZX79C43_T50A zener diode operates in the reverse-biased breakdown region, allowing it to maintain a nearly constant voltage drop across its terminals when it is conducting.
